Rajinikanth REACTS to Vijay's 'Jana Nayagan' delay; 'Jailer 2' actor shares advice for youth, 'Stay away from drugs'

Superstar Rajinikanth spoke to the media at Chennai airport. He declined to comment on Vijay’s film ‘Jana Nayagan’ delay. Rajinikanth urged young people to focus on education and their future. He strongly advised against drugs and alcohol, emphasizing the impact on families. The actor is busy with upcoming projects including ‘Jailer 2’.

Rajinikanth recently interacted with the media at the Chennai airport, and his responses quickly became a topic of discussion on social media. During the brief press interaction, the superstar was asked about cinema and other topics. One of the questions pertained to the postponement of the film ‘Jana Nayagan’ featuring Thalapathy Vijay.Responding to it, Rajinikanth chose not to comment on the matter. He simply said, “No comments… I don’t want to talk about it.” His short response surprised some reporters, as the superstar usually shares his thoughts openly on many issues.

Rajinikanth advises youth to think seriously about their future

Another reporter asked Rajinikanth about the strong influence actors have on young fans. The question stated that youths sometimes imitate their favorite actors in a zealot-like manner, which could result in something as severe as an accident due to reckless bike riding. Responding calmly, the actor shared a clear message for the youth. As per One India, he said, “The youth should think seriously about their education and future.” According to him, young people must remember that their main responsibility at this stage of life is to focus on studies and build a strong future.

Rajinikanth warns youngsters against addiction and bad company

Rajinikanth also spoke about the dangers of addiction and negative influences. He advised youngsters to stay away from harmful habits that can destroy their lives. Sharing his concern, he said, “Youngsters should be careful… If they get injured, it’s their loss… They should focus on their studies and stay healthy… Please don’t get addicted to drugs or alcohol… Life can turn into hell not just for you, but for your parents and loved ones. If any of your friends are using them, don’t go near them.” His message highlighted how bad habits can affect not only individuals but also their families.

Superstar continues to stay busy with major upcoming projects

On the professional front, Rajinikanth continues to have a packed schedule. The superstar actor has completed shooting for his film, ‘Jailer 2,’ directed by Nelson Dilipkumar. The project has now moved into post-production. The sequel follows the huge success of ‘Jailer.’ He is also preparing for his next project, ‘Thalaivar 173,’ which will be directed by Cibi Chakravarthi and produced by Kamal Haasan.
